Running 30km a week doesn’t mean you have to lose muscle. Here are 3 of the basics: 1. Eat enough! Especially carbs and protein. Carbs fuel your runs and workouts, protein helps you keep your muscle. If you’re in a calorie deficit, your body will be getting smaller. And if you’re under-eating carbs and protein, retaining muscle will be much harder. 2. Don’t neglect your gym performance I think this is the cornerstone of muscle retention because it’s the stimulus. Your body keeps muscle because you’re giving it a reason to. If your strength is going down, your muscle is probably next. Also… stop running right before lifting. Your lifts will likely suffer. 3. Take recovery seriously If you’re always tired, your training quality drops. And when training quality drops, so do your results. Sleep more. Recover better.
